CALICO系统通过可编辑提示和新优化器增强LLM标注

研究人员推出CALICO,一个旨在改进大型语言模型基于代码本的标注过程的新系统。CALICO将提示视为可编辑和可优化的产物,使领域专家能够更好地理解和纠正模型行为。该系统集成了各种优化技术,包括一种名为ReflectAgent的新型基于反射的优化器,并在不同标注者之间显著提高了标注性能。 AI
